Advanced Life Support Level 1

Australian Resuscitation Council approved Advanced Life Support Level 1 courses available in a wide range of locations around Australia.

The ALS Level 1 course is designed to develop foundation skills and knowledge while providing the confidence for managing medical emergencies, utilising some of the most advanced medical simulation equipment available today.

This course is suitable for clinicians in the following areas:

  • General practice
  • Pre-hospital / First response
  • Ward-based clinical areas
  • Community health facilities

Basic Life Support

Basic Life Support is an annual requirement for many in the healthcare sector. Code Blue Medical recognises the underpinning knowledge and skills of participants by ensuring the course is very practical. A short theory session to refresh Students and update any changes to resuscitation is followed by airway management and cardiac arrest skill stations. We can integrate the training with operational requirements of organisations, training small groups over an hour, and allowing them to return to work with minimal disruption. Safe Handling and Disposal of Sharps

The handling  and disposal of sharps can be dangerous if not undertaken in a safe way using the correct equipment and technique. Needle stick injuries are prevalent in the healthcare sector with many able to be avoided. Poor practice and not following procedures results in many injuries. Other needle stick injuries occur when sharps are being disposed of in the community. By using the appropriate equipment and following good training, sharps can be safely disposed of.

The Safe Handling and Disposal of Sharps Course provides your staff the valuable knowledge and skills required to safely dispose of sharps.
